Abstract

It is shown that solutions of the Cauchy for the fourth-order thin film equation becomes non-oscillatory and non-sign-changing precisely at and above the heteroclinic bifurcation point n=1.75987..., so that, possibly, these solutions begin to coincide with nonnegative solutions of a standard and well-known free-boundary problem.
